I like to have a selection of static wallpapers, along with a few live ones. There are a zillion wallpapers on the play store. But it seems like a lot of the free ones require data or other intrusive access, which shouldn't be needed for a library of pictures. Which make me suspect they are installing more than just pictures. No thanks. I'd gladly pay a couple bucks for good ones. I did for my Galactic Core live paper, for instance. But there is no way to filter for paid wallpapers that I can see. Paid LIVE, yes, but when you apply that filter you get games, too. I *KNOW* Google can make a better filter than that!

Does anyone have suggestions? Scenics are good, with a lot of large areas of single tones. Like beaches, mountains, skylines, etc. I tend to lose icons against complex backgrounds.
 
Try zedge.com. Might be easiest to access it from your desktop first. Tons of wallpapers and ringtones, and as far as I can tell, you won't have to download any other crap with them.

you can always google what image you would like to use as a wallpaper from your phone. When you find the image, push and hold on the image and then select save image.
 
I'll second B. Diddy on Zedge. I only discovered it yesterday and it is aces, especially since you can pull tones and wallpaper down on your PC and then just copy them to whatever folders you keep them in on your phone.
